Coat of arms, blazon and heraldry of Discacciati

Exploring the heraldry of the surname Discacciati is a fascinating task that allows us to delve into the history and tradition of distinguished families. Although not all surnames have a coat of arms, those that do are usually linked to nobility, chivalry, or prominent lineages. The creation and use of coats of arms dates back to the Middle Ages in Europe, where they functioned as symbols of identity in combat and as emblems of power, status, and family legacy.

The distinctive emblem of Discacciati

The distinctive emblem, or blazon of Discacciati, is a unique symbol that is composed of a variety of elements, such as a shield with particular figures, representative colors (enamels), and often exterior decorations that indicate the status or position of who wears it The elements of the distinctive emblem of Discacciati are organized according to strict rules of heraldry, and each part has a specific meaning. The colors, figures (positions) and designs (divisions and borders) combine to create an emblem that is both a work of art and an identification system.

Relationship of the heraldic emblem with the surname Discacciati

The connection between the heraldic emblem and Discacciati is deep but intricate. Initially, weapon emblems were awarded to individuals rather than entire families, and were associated with the person who received them for their achievements, bravery, or social status. As time passed, the Discacciati emblem became hereditary, becoming a distinctive symbol of the family lineage, thus establishing a connection with the Discacciati surname.
